How much do microsoft technical writer j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 13, 2026, the average hourly pay for microsoft technical writer in Arizona is $36.29,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$26.88 and $43.89 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is a Microsoft Technical Writer?

A Microsoft Technical Writer creates clear, concise, and user-friendly documentation for Microsoft products, services, and technologies. They collaborate with engineers, product managers, and designers to develop technical content such as user guides, API documentation, and online help articles. Their role requires strong writing skills, technical proficiency, and the ability to translate complex information into easily understandable content.

Does Microsoft have technical writers?

Yes, Microsoft employs technical writers to create and maintain documentation for its products and services. These writers often work with tools like Markdown and help ensure clear, accurate user guides, API documentation, and technical manuals for various teams within the company.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Microsoft Technical Writer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Microsoft Technical Writer, you need strong technical writing abilities, a solid understanding of software documentation, and often a background in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with tools like Microsoft Office, SharePoint, Visual Studio, Markdown, and sometimes certifications such as Certified Professional Technical Communicator (CPTC) are highly beneficial. Excellent communication, attention to detail, and the ability to collaborate across multidisciplinary teams are critical soft skills for this role. These qualities ensure technical information is conveyed accurately and clearly, helping users and developers effectively utilize Microsoft products.

What are the main responsibilities of a Microsoft Technical Writer on a daily basis?

As a Microsoft Technical Writer, your main responsibilities include creating and maintaining user manuals, help content, API documentation, product guides, and release notes for Microsoft software and services. You will interact regularly with developers, product managers, and UX designers to ensure documentation is technically accurate and clearly addresses user needs. It's common to update documentation in line with new software releases or customer feedback, and you may also contribute to internal knowledge bases and developer portals. The role requires strong time management as deadlines can be tight, but provides valuable exposure to leading-edge technologies and collaborative, cross-functional teams.
